Output efe0ab61b19065845d5bbb4f95c04007cd40722b818dde9a56d522b73631da95:3

value
408492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72ea79a44d12ed8057f4db6944fde0c78ff8a360 OP_EQUAL
address
3CAdr2qAzb6LogjiYcZ3agxLGuoiTDiqmy
transaction
efe0ab61b19065845d5bbb4f95c04007cd40722b818dde9a56d522b73631da95
spent
true